TV blasting warnings not appreciated

Speak Out

I am 88 years old and my son is 65, living in Iron Mountain.

Monday, during early TV news, they blasted a flood warning for Menominee that was so loud and unexpected we jumped, and could have had heart attacks. The volume was three times normal, with no warning.

Other loud storm warnings often blast without warning. Plus, random, antiquated early morning tests are equally loud. More elderly people could die from the shock of these sudden loud blasts, than were meant to be saved!
